(KNZA)-- A Sabetha man, convicted of a child sex charge, has learned his fate.
The Nemaha County Attorney's Office says 43-year-old Kevin Devore was sentenced last week in Nemaha County District Court to 12 years and 11 months in prison on a charge of aggravated criminal sodomy.
After serving his prison sentence, he will be placed on lifetime post-release supervision with electronic monitoring.
Devore pleaded no contest last month to the charge. In exchange for the plea, a charge of aggravated indecent liberties with a child was dismissed.
He was arrested last July on a Nemaha County warrant for alleged sex crimes occurring on or between April 1, 2021 and November 4, 2021 involving a child under 14 years of age.
The case was investigated by the Sabetha Police Department.
